Jessica Biel Shares the Strength Routine Behind Her Athletic Body

The actress reveals her go-to habits for staying fit and managing stress.

Starting with 7th Heaven, then moving into roles in films such as The Texas Chainsaw Massacre and The Illusionist, Jessica Biel is a producer and actress in Hollywood. Not only is her career impressive, but her ability to stay at the top of her health and wellness game with a busy schedule is also incredibly admirable. Here are five things Jessica does to stay healthy, strong, and fit.

She practices yoga

When Jessica was trying to discover herself, she fell into practicing yoga. “I was searching for my identity as a person, and what defines me,” Jessica told Women’s Health. “And yoga became a space where I can really touch back into myself and my spirituality.”

She does workout classes

She’s open to classes, not for the competition, but for the sense of community within the yoga space. “To me it’s not a ‘competition’ class. It was part of a community, which is something I loved,” she said. According to the Baylor College of Medicine, “regular exercise results in ample physical and mental health benefits. People who struggle with stress, anxiety or depression can benefit from exercise as it helps regulate the emotional state. Group fitness helps motivate people to work harder while lifting your overall mood.”

She sets aside time

She designates time to what makes her happy. It might not be much time, but it’s a little each day (she aims for about 20 to 30 minutes to relieve stress). “It’s become so much more than an exercise—more of a stress reliever and a life calmer. It just helps me with everything that I have to do in my life. I feel completely rejuvenated and ready to step back into the practice of real life,” she said.

She branches out

In addition to yoga, Jessica ties in other fitness regimens. “I love working out with a trainer, doing circuit work and strengthening. I think the lengthening and internal breathing you get from yoga, [in addition to] strength training of weights and circuits and cardiovascular, to me that’s the perfect combination,” she said.

She’s social

Jessica enjoys breaking a sweat and getting in workouts with others. “I love working out with friends, and partners, and my husband—it’s so much more fun to do it with someone else, you feel like you have a partner in crime, and you’re not there alone,” she said. She ties fitness in with social gatherings when possible.
